Identical twins, also known as monozygotic twins, occur when a single fertilized egg splits into two separate embryos This results in twins who share the same genetic code and are, in essence, genetic clones of each other Due to this genetic similarity, DNA testing is often used to determine whether twins are identical or fraternal (dizygotic) While identical twins share nearly identical DNA, fraternal twins share about 50% of their DNA, similar to any other siblings.

DNA testing for twins typically involves collecting a sample of saliva or cheek swabs from each twin and sending them to a laboratory for analysis The laboratory will analyze the samples to look for similarities and differences in the twins’ genetic makeup This analysis can reveal a wealth of information about the twins, including their shared ancestry, genetic predispositions to certain health conditions, and even physical traits.

One of the most popular reasons for twins to undergo DNA testing is to confirm whether they are identical or fraternal While it may seem obvious in some cases based on physical appearance, there are instances where twins may look very similar but actually be fraternal DNA testing can provide a definitive answer to this question and help twins better understand their genetic relationship.

By analyzing their DNA, twins can trace their ancestry back to different regions of the world and gain a better understanding of their heritage This can be particularly enlightening for twins who were adopted or separated at birth and are looking to reconnect with their biological roots.

Furthermore, DNA testing can provide valuable information about the twins’ health risks and genetic predispositions By analyzing their genetic markers, twins can learn about their likelihood of developing certain diseases or conditions, allowing them to take proactive steps to prevent or manage these risks This information can be empowering for twins who want to take charge of their health and well-being.

Another interesting application of DNA testing for twins is in the realm of forensics Identical twins have such similar DNA that they can be mistakenly identified as the same person in forensic investigations In cases where DNA evidence is critical, such as in criminal investigations or paternity tests, DNA testing can help differentiate between identical twins and provide accurate results.
